1991corolla's 1991 Toyota Corolla1991corolla's 1991 Toyota CorollaThis is my ricer style 91 corolla. All that has really been done to it was vinyl stripes, spinning cheapo hubcaps, a car bra, and a spoiler on the back. I want to get the poor thing a paint job. It finally has a body kit. Neon lights underneath are probably not going to be on this cause you can't drive with them on around here or the cops get you. I'm not paying 100$+ for something I can only use while its parked, where is the fun in that? The poor thing needs a stronger engine. Each time I go up a hill the tachometer usually reads tears and sweat.

The headlights are from a mazda mx-6, you have to cut them into pieces, and make a mold of fiberglass of your headlights, then align the pieces to the part that you made on fiberglass, then body filler, putty, primer, paint and voila
